JAVA如何获取当前源文件以及代码行号

在最近经历,遇见了这样一个问题,如何获取当前源文件以及代码行号,只是了解到C语言有预定义宏__FILE__、__LINE__,它们在预处理的时候都已经确定好了,但是在JAVA应该怎么获取输出呢。 经过查找发现java提供以下方法来获取当前文件以及行号 ...

Thu Feb 21 04:23:00 CST 2019 0 1618
Java代码如何获文件行号等源码信息?

C语言中有__FILE__、__LINE__等预定义宏,用于获取当前文件行号等信息,而且它们的值在预处理时就已经确定了,不会占用运行时时间去计算,这对打印日志相当有用。那么,Java语言是否也有类似的功能呢? Java是否提供某种方法:可以让用户代码在编译时确定源码行号等信息,本人暂时不 ...

Thu Dec 17 15:41:00 CST 2015 0 1710
java代码和lib库中有包都相同的(转)

https://blog.csdn.net/itachiwwwg/article/details/9003261 当java的源代码中出现了和系统的lib库的包完全一样的时,系统应当怎么加载? 我们都知道在JVM启动的时候会先调用bootstrap classloader 加载核心 ...

Sat Mar 24 07:31:00 CST 2018 0 3754
Java: 获取当前执行位置的文件//方法名/行号

JAVA 程序有时需要获取当前代码位置, 于是就利用 Thread.currentThread().getStackTrace() 写了下面这个工具, 用来获取当前执行位置处代码的文件//方法名/行号. 当然通过 new Throwable().getStackTrace ...

Wed Apr 05 07:04:00 CST 2017 0 4782
如何在记录异常日志的时候包含源代码文件名行号等信息

前言 作为一个程序员,你的相当一部分时间可能会用在调试。不知道大家是否同意,异常处理(Exception Handling)是一个看似简单,但是又极难做好的工作。当然,现在已经有一些业界经验以及框架(例如Enterprise Library的Exception Handling ...

Fri Jul 12 18:12:00 CST 2013 6 3778
java的全

java的全 java的全指的是全限定,相当于包+。意思与路径差不多但是表达形式不同 与全限定名相对的就是非限定,就是我们平常的。 ...

Sat May 29 23:42:00 CST 2021 0 1958
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M